mysql如何设置唯一 mysql为表设置唯一主键

本文目录一览:

  • 1、mysql创建数据库时怎么将主键设置为UUID,建表语句怎么写
  • 2、mysql怎么在一个表里面创建主键
  • 3、在MySQL中如何设置主键和外键
  • 4、mysql添加主键约束
mysql创建数据库时怎么将主键设置为UUID,建表语句怎么写1、第一步:在本地创建数据库,首先把数据库运行环境启动,Apache与MySQL都显示绿色,表示环境开启成功 , 否则环境开启失败就无法操作数据库 。
2、如果你连接的是MySQL数据库的话,还可以进行建表 。点击表按钮,在下面表的空白处右击选择新建表就可以弹出这个界面 。这时候可以看出让你输入名、类型、长度、小数点(看情况填写小数点)、是否允许Null值,相当全 。
3、mysql数据库如何创建topic表?我的:可以使用下面的SQL语句去创建topic的表:createtableifnotexiststopic(column_namecolumn_type);如何在MySQL创建表?1新建一个名为createsql的数据库,如下图所示 。
mysql怎么在一个表里面创建主键1、打开navicat工具 , 连接上mysql服务器,选择完数据库之后 , 选择一个表右击选择设计表(这里为了演示测试,随便选择一个表即可) 。
2、创建好主从表 。选择主表,点击设计表,进入到表设计界面 。点击外键 , 进入到外键设置界面 。先设置外键名称和选择主表的外键字段 。然后在设置外键字段对应从表的数据库、表名和字 。
3、每个表字段ID不设置为主键 建立一个TableID 有个2个字段 TableName,ID 这种方式,对所有的 数据库,都支持 。不需要特别的设定 。我的印象中 , 好像 Java 开发中 , 使用的 Hibernate 里面, 就是这么设定的 。
4、已有一个表test_key,其中a1列为主键 。
5、如:CREATE TABLE Customer (SID integer,Last_Name varchar(30),First_Name varchar(30) , PRIMARY KEY (SID) 。主关键字(主键 , primary key)是被挑选出来,作表的行的唯一标识的候选关键字 。
在MySQL中如何设置主键和外键创建好主从表 。选择主表,点击设计表,进入到表设计界面 。点击外键,进入到外键设置界面 。先设置外键名称和选择主表的外键字段 。然后在设置外键字段对应从表的数据库、表名和字 。
主键语法 ①创建时:create table sc (studentno int,courseid int,score int,primary key (studentno) );②修改时:ALTER TABLE table_name ADD CONSTRAINT pk_name PRIMARY KEY(列名);前提是原先没有设置主键 。
外键的列类型必须与父表的主键类型完全一致 。外键的名字不能重复(一般使用 。
主键的必要性 在有些数据库中,虽然主键不是必需的,但最好为每个表都设置一个主键,不管是单主键还是复合主键 。
设置索引若要设置外键,在参照表(referencing table,即Pc表) 和被参照表 (referencedtable,即parts表) 中,相对应的两个字段必须都设置索引(index) 。
首先在桌面上,点击“Management Studio”图标 。之后在该界面中,右键点击Student表里“设计”选项 。接着在该界面中,右键点击“Sno”属性里“设置主键”选项 。然后在该界面中,表Student设置Sno主键成功 。
mysql添加主键约束视频讲解的是mysql数据库创建主键约束的两种方式,在创建表结构的时候,一种是可以直接在字段后面添加主键属性,第二种是可以在字段结构设置完毕之后 , 再通过语句的方式设置主键 。
添加主键约束:设置myself表的age为主键 语法:alter table 表名 add primary key;(列名)※ 可以有多个列名 。
【mysql如何设置唯一 mysql为表设置唯一主键】设置主键:通过终端进入到mysql命令行工具 。通过use关键字进行到目标数据库里 。如原表已有主键,先把原来的主键删除掉,通过DROP PRIMARY KEY命令:ALTER TABLE `jingyan` DROP PRIMARY KEY; 。主键已经没有了 。

    推荐阅读